The global hyperbaric oxygen therapy market was valued at $275.1 million in 2021, and is projected to reach $457.6 million by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 5.2% from 2022 to 2031. Medical treatment known as hyperbaric medicine requires a pressure environment greater than the atmospheric pressure at sea level. During hyperbaric oxygen therapy (HBOT), which is performed at a high atmospheric pressure, 100% oxygen is breathed in. It is used to treat gangrene, decompression sickness, infections, carbon monoxide poisoning, difficult wounds, diabetic foot ulcers, and others. In a hyperbaric oxygen chamber, air is compressed about 2.5 times more than it would normally be.

Hyperbaric Oxygen Treatment Market Segmentation
The hyperbaric oxygen treatment market is segmented on the basis of type, application, end user, and region. On the basis of type, the market is categorized into monoplace chambers, multiplace chamber, and others. By application, it is divided into wound healing, decompression sickness, and others. The wound healing segment is further bifurcated into chronic wounds and acute wounds. By end user, it is segmented into hospitals, home care and others. Region-wise, it is analyzed across North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, and Latin America, the Middle East, and Africa (LAMEA).
Segment Review
By type, the market is segmented into monoplace chambers, multiplace chambers and others. The monoplace chambers segment generated maximum revenue in 2021, and also witnessed highest CAGR during the forecast period, as monoplace chambers are more comfortable and less confining than multiplace chambers.

By application, the market is divided into decompression sickness, wound healing and others. The wound healing segment dominated the hyperbaric oxygen therapy market size in 2021, and expected to witness highest CAGR during the forecast period owing to increase in incidence of wounds and effective treatment for chronic wounds & diabetic foot ulcers.

North America accounted for a majority of the global hyperbaric oxygen therapy market share in 2021, and is anticipated to remain dominant during the forecast period. This is attributed to technological advancements in hyperbaric oxygen therapy treatment techniques, integration of advanced devices and software processes in hyperbaric oxygen therapy, presence of key and robust hospital infrastructure in the region. However, Asia-Pacific is anticipated to witness notable growth, owing rise in the diabetic population, development of healthcare infrastructure, and increase in investment projects in the region.
